The state BJP chief and probable for the Lok Sabha polls from Amritsar, Kamal Sharma, has denied contesting the election in the ensuing general elections.

HT Image
HT Image


Sharma, whose name has been sent by the party' state poll committee from Amritsar, on Saturday, said that he has decided not to contest the polls but to provide his services to the party in managing the elections.

"I am not at all interested to contest and has conveyed this to the party high command as well. It's a categorical no," said Sharma, answering a question over his chances during a press conference here.

While disclosing the plans of the party for mobilising workers in all the assembly constituencies fought by BJP on its own, Sharma said different organisations of the party would arrange different events to mobilise cadres for the rally.

As per the schedule announced by the state president, on February 16, the party's women wing will organise 'Jago' in every constituency in the evening whereas, on February 17, the party's Kisan Morcha will arrange tractor rallies.

On February 18, the Scheduled Caste Morcha will hold a 'pad yatra'.

A special poster for the Modi's rally was also released.
